Benefits Of Having A Cell Phone While Traveling

Having a cell phone while traveling offers significant advantages that enhance safety, convenience, and connectivity. Here are the key benefits worth noting.

Navigation and Mapping

Cell phones provide access to advanced navigation tools like Google Maps or Waze. These apps offer turn-by-turn directions, helping me navigate unfamiliar areas efficiently. GPS features ensure I find the shortest routes and avoid traffic. Additionally, offline maps allow for navigation without internet access, which is vital in remote locations. With real-time updates, I stay informed about local traffic conditions, road closures, or detours. Finding nearby attractions, restaurants, or gas stations becomes easy, making it simpler to explore.

Access To Information

Smartphones serve as powerful information hubs while traveling. Accessing local guides, travel websites, and review platforms helps me plan my itinerary effectively. I stay informed about cultural etiquette, safety tips, and must-see attractions. With apps, information on currency exchange rates and local transportation options is readily available, assisting with budget management. I can also look up emergency contact numbers, such as the nearest hospital or embassy, ensuring I’m prepared for any situation. Furthermore, instant access to weather updates allows me to plan activities accordingly.

Tips For Traveling With A Cell Phone

Traveling with a cell phone provides numerous benefits that enhance the overall experience. I recommend following these tips to maximize its utility.

Choosing The Right Device

Selecting the appropriate device is crucial for a smooth travel experience. I favor smartphones with strong camera capabilities, as they capture memories effectively. Devices with dual SIM functionality allow me to use local and home carriers simultaneously, minimizing costs. Waterproof or rugged phones are ideal for adventurous trips, ensuring durability in various environments. It’s wise to check that the device supports necessary apps for navigation, translation, and communication.

Managing Battery Life

Maintaining battery life during travel is essential. I utilize several strategies to ensure my phone remains charged. I carry a portable power bank to recharge my phone on the go. Utilizing battery-saving modes, like dimming the screen and limiting background apps, conserves energy. I download offline maps and content beforehand, reducing power consumption during usage. Whenever possible, I charge my device at cafes or airports, taking advantage of available outlets. These practices ensure my phone stays functional throughout my travels.
